Abstract

The conformational dependence of (13)C chemical shift values of RNA riboses determined by liquid-state NMR spectroscopy was evaluated using data deposited for RNA structures in the RCSD and BMRB data bases. Results derived support the applicability of the canonical coordinates approach of Rossi and Harbison (J Magn Reson 151:1-8, 2001) in liquid-state NMR to assess the sugar pucker of ribose units in RNA.
